Climate change concerns grow, but few think Biden's climate law will help, AP-NORC poll finds


by The Monitor

The Monitor— Like many Americans, Ron Theusch is getting more worried about climate change. A resident of Alden, Minnesota, Theusch has noticed increasingly dry and mild winters punctuated by short periods of severe cold — symptoms of a warming planet.
